‘Flavour Gone’ Hits Family Safety Night

Some 25-youth ambushed the Dryden Arena last week to call on the public to support the banning of flavoured tobacco.
The ‘Flavour Gone’ group dressed in colourful suits to raise awareness of what they call unethical tobacco industry marketing tactics.
Spokesperson Roberta Lappage says tobacco companies have found loopholes in Bill C-32 and they want the Government to close those right away.
The youth movement collected petitions as part of the campaign.
Lappage says similar campaigns will be held across the Region this Summer.
